How sprinkler systems age in the real world
Different elements live various sizes of time. With affordable treatment, a well developed system lasts 15 to 25 years, yet that typical hides a lot of variation.
Rotors and sprays see continuous grit and stress cycles. In typical water, a spray head body may go 8 to 12 years before its seals obtain careless and the cap strings split. Blades tend to last longer, 10 to 15 years, yet their interior turbines put on, which slowly minimizes throw and coverage. Nozzles can block in a solitary period if you have hefty sediment or if the last aeration pressed dirt into the caps. Valve diaphragms, the thin rubber that in fact holds water back, usually fall short between years 7 and 12. You discover a weeping zone that drips after shutoff, or an area that will not open without coaxing the solenoid.
Pipe life expectancy depends upon product, pressure, and dirt. Set up 40 PVC stands up 25 years or more in steady soils, yet in locations with large clay or tree roots, lateral lines split along glued joints as the ground relocations. Black polyethylene from the 90s obtains brittle under continuous sun at risers and often tends to divide at insert installations if the initial installer avoided the proper stainless clamps. Galvanized steel, blessedly unusual in later installs, clogs with corrosion and is unpleasant to fix cleanly.
Controllers and wiring live longer than people expect if mounted properly. A decade prevails, twenty years not uncommon. Issues emerge from bad splices that corrode below ground and from lightning that jumps through poorly based systems. When a controller clock keeps time however arbitrary zones stop working in turning, suspicious electrical wiring before you blame the clock.
None of these numbers are guarantees. Water chemistry, freeze cycles, and installer choices turn the odds. Which is why the most effective choice is not regarding a solitary damaged component, it is about the system's health as a whole.
Diagnose the trouble like a pro
Before you price a brand-new lawn sprinkler setup or order a truck loaded with heads, take a disciplined look. The objective is to separate isolated failures from systemic concerns. I run the system area by area, stroll the spray paths, check static and dynamic stress, and placed hands on the shutoffs. I likewise consider the landscape itself. That spot of completely dry turf could have nothing to do with irrigation if the dirt under it is compressed like a car parking lot.
Here is a fast, high value check that house owners can do before calling for lawn sprinkler repair work:
- Confirm water pressure at a hose pipe bib with a $15 scale. Try to find 50 to 70 psi fixed at your house for most residential systems, or examine the style specification if you have actually one.
- Run each zone for 2 to 3 mins and enjoy head turn up elevation, arc, and overspray. Heads that hardly surge or haze greatly signal pressure issues or used seals.
- Open 2 or 3 valve boxes. Search for weeping water after zones shut down, abrasive water in package, and weak cord mates. These mean valve or lateral leaks.
- Note timing problems. If the controller shows power however an area never fires, swap the suspect area's cable onto a known great terminal. If the trouble complies with the wire, it is not the controller.
- Compare grass shade throughout head patterns. Boring triangles in between heads or environment-friendly donuts around each head suggest bad head to head protection or mismatched nozzles.
Those 5 checks inform you 80 percent of what you require. You will still need a shovel or a wire tracer for some problems, but you will make smarter choices hereafter walkthrough.
The math: repair cost vs long-term efficiency
I frequently utilize a 50 percent rule of thumb: if a repair service runs majority the price of a like for like replacement and the system is past midlife, favor replacement. However the real calculus is bigger than one invoice. Water expense, plant health and wellness, and future job all matter.
An example aids. State you have a 10 area turf system, mostly sprays, built 15 years ago with non stress controlled heads. You spend $600 each year on water for irrigation at current prices. The system misting at peak hours wastes 15 to 25 percent. If you retrofit each head with stress regulated bodies and new matched nozzles, plus replace shutoff diaphragms, you might spend $1,800 to $2,400 partially and labor. Your water expense come by 10 to 20 percent based on pressure and wind conditions. In two to 4 years, you recover cost, and you now have cleaner insurance coverage and less call backs. If the system pipes are audio and the layout spacing was suitable, that retrofit defeats a full replacement setting you back $6,000 to $10,000 in several markets.
Flip the manuscript. If the heads are mismatched vintage, side lines divided every couple of months, valves are original and half frozen, and zones overlap like pastas, the hidden expenses pile up. You pay for duplicated digs, turf patches, and greater water. In those situations, a clean slate conserves you cash and headache within three to 5 years. I have drawn systems where a homeowner invested $1,200 on bit-by-bit fixings over two periods, after that still spent for a $9,000 substitute. They could have stopped the bleeding much earlier.
Do not neglect the refunds. Several cities provide $2 to $4 per head to transform to pressure controlled bodies and $50 to $100 to relocate from a basic clock to a WaterSense identified smart controller. On a 50 head system, that credit scores can cover a piece of your retrofit. Energies alter programs frequently, so inspect current offerings before you complete scope.
Technology leaps that move the needle
If your system predates pressure regulated sprays or rotors, you are watering at a negative aspect. Those integrated in regulators lower misting, which keeps droplets huge sufficient to land as opposed to drift. On websites with 70 psi supply, I have actually seen noticeable haze go away after a head body modification alone. Matched precipitation nozzles, one more improvement, avoid the traditional trouble where a 90 level arc tosses one quarter of the water of a 360 degree arc when they must use at the exact same rate.
Smart controllers have actually additionally matured. Early designs were gimmicky, hard to set up, and no much better than a well tuned manual timetable. Existing WaterSense classified controllers, when matched to deal with zone data and a trustworthy weather condition feed, trim 10 to 30 percent from use without starving plants. They are not magic. If your heads are obstructed and the coverage is bad, a smart clock will simply water less badly. However combined with sound equipment, they link the guesswork.
Drip conversion is a larger action. Converting shrub beds and narrow side lawns to reduced quantity drip eliminates overspray on hardscape, lowers illness on foliage, and suits mulch adjustments. If your system continuously sends water onto pathways or your hedges show leaf spot from over night spray, a partial conversion can warrant a wider replacement scope.
Water top quality, dirt, and the covert variables
A country home on a well with 40 to 45 psi and a high mineral tons will mature differently than a city lot at 80 psi with chlorinated water. Hard water fouls nozzles and eats rubber seals much faster. I have actually pulled heads with calcified risers that could not retract, which caused mower decapitation and even more repairs.
Soils matter too. Sandy loam accepts faster precipitation. Clay becomes a mirror and sends your water downhill unless you cycle and saturate. If your existing system was never ever tuned to dirt consumption prices, it might show chronic drainage that a property owner errors for a leak. Changing to lower precipitation rotors or multi stream nozzles, or merely altering runtimes to much shorter cycles, can recover control. However if the spacing is wrong, no nozzle change will heal scalloped stripes of stress and anxiety that come from heads also much apart.
Trees offer an unique challenge. Shutoff boxes under roots become archaeological digs. Side lines crushed by slow-moving root pressure leak without obvious surface area signs. In origin hefty yards, I frequently support for re transmitting runs and adding swing joints with even more generous arcs to give the system some flex. When a format combats a mature oak, replacement is the time to be sincere and upgrade around reality.
Common repairs that still make sense
Not every trouble is a teardown signal. Some solutions are small and durable.

A cracked spray body is a fast swap, typically $12 to $25 partially and 15 minutes of labor per head. A stopped up nozzle can be removed or replaced for a couple of bucks. A blades dripping from the wiper seal often accepts a seal package. If the can is cracked at the strings, change the body. A stuck shutoff generally requires a diaphragm and spring kit, $15 to $30, and you acquire numerous more years. Solenoids stop working sometimes, and at $15 to $25 each, they are not budget killers.
Lateral line leakages determined in soft places can be repaired with combinings or new areas. If you find on your own repairing the same run two times in a period, broaden your dig. Poor bedding or a misaligned adhesive joint even more down may be setting you up for repeats. For controller issues, if the display is dark or buttons fail, switch the clock. If zones drop arbitrarily and the controller examinations well, chase wire splices. Replacing old spin on wire nuts with appropriate gel filled up adapters pays dividends.
These are the kind of lawn sprinkler repair tasks that prolong system life without sinking money into negative bones. If your system design is otherwise sound, doing a round of shutoff kits and head body upgrades can include a decade.
Signs that substitute is the smarter call
I try to find patterns. When three or more of these problems appear with each other, I quit suggesting piecemeal work.
- Mixed, inappropriate head kinds on the very same zone that create obvious over and under watering, in addition to spacing too wide to take care of with nozzles alone.
- Chronic pipeline failures throughout several zones, specifically in older poly or superficial hidden lines within origin zones.
- Obsolete or harmful heartburn assemblies, missing vacuum breakers, or systems that do not meet existing code clearances.
- Serious style problems, heads obstructed by mature plants, heads spraying structures and windows, or poor zoning where bright grass and thick color share the very same schedule.
- Major landscape adjustments, such as changing large grass locations with beds or hardscape, that provide the initial style irrelevant.
On one property, the house owner had a twenty years old system with sprays spaced at 18 feet tossing 15 foot nozzles, and blades mixed in for the edges. The valves were hidden under roots, and the controller had only 6 terminals running 10 areas via wire nuts and wishful reasoning. Yes, I can have nursed it along. Yet every repair service took the chance of one more downstream failing. We changed with pressure regulated sprays at true head to head spacing, separated sunlight and color into distinct areas, and transformed hedge beds to drip. The water expense dropped by 28 percent in the first summer season, and service phone calls went away for 2 years with the exception of seasonal tuning.
Timing your decision and phasing work
If you choose replacement, schedule it right. Springtime installs allow you tune insurance coverage prior to peak warm. Loss works well in cozy environments when need drops, and turf fixings root easily. Summertime is often the least practical time to interrupt watering, yet often a system compels your hand.
Phasing can link budget constraints. Begin with valves and manifolds if the existing ones are failing, after that reconstruct heads and laterals area by area. Utilize a controller with development capacity, and record each stage with pictures and as builts. If you plan to add a yard or a patio area following year, layout sleeves and extra area ability currently to stay clear of saw reducing later.
Codes, backflow, and the unglamorous details
Every system should secure the safe and clean supply. If you draw from city water, a heartburn preventer is not optional. Air spaces are for hose ends. For in ground systems, climatic vacuum cleaner breakers prevail in some areas, and pressure vacuum breakers or minimized pressure assemblies are needed in others, especially where plant foods or chemicals might enter. If your existing arrangement conceals an old antisiphon shutoff listed below quality, it is noncompliant and risky. Replacement is the moment to fix this, even if your immediate problem is a damaged head.
Many communities likewise need authorizations for brand-new lawn sprinkler setup and sometimes for major valve manifold job. Insurance coverage and home sales can bring these concerns to light. A good service provider understands your neighborhood code, sets correct elevations for the heartburn, protects or drains pipes where freezing takes place, and pulls authorizations when required. This is not bureaucracy, it is public health.
Choosing a specialist and obtaining apples to apples bids
Not all proposals are equivalent. I ask for clear counts of heads by type, model of controller, approach of link for cord interlaces, and a map or tale. Vague quotes that promise a nice green lawn without detail tend to swell later.
Use this fast quote comparison checklist to prevent shocks:
- Confirm head bodies are pressure managed, and that sprays and blades will not share a zone.
- Ask for matched precipitation nozzles by brand name and collection, plus version numbers for valves and controller.
- Specify cord interlaces as gel filled, water-proof ports, and require valve boxes at each manifold.
- Ensure the proposition includes backflow installation or upgrade to current code, with testing if needed by your utility.
If a specialist resists detail, keep looking. The far better firms take pride in their specs due to the fact that they protect against callbacks and shield warranties.

Maintenance after the decision
Whether you repaired or changed, set a practical sprinkler upkeep routine. Monthly checks throughout the season pay for themselves.

I advise walking areas at least twice a season, very early summer season and mid summer season, at dawn when wind is calm. Try to find jagged heads and clogged nozzles. Every springtime, draw a handful of nozzles and flush the lines for five seconds prior to re-installing. Tidy filters on blades if equipped. If your system does not have stress guideline and runs at high static stress, add stress guideline at the shutoff or head degree when you work on that zone next.
If you winterize, make use of regulated atmospheric pressure, 50 to 60 psi for a lot of household systems, and stay clear of spinning rotors at supersonic rates. If you have a backflow over quality, protect and secure it versus theft and cold. In springtime start up, open the major slowly to prevent water hammer, run each zone, and confirm the controller routine still matches plant demands. A wise controller is not established and fail to remember, it benefits from fast checks of area data and seasonal adjustments.
Edge situations that can turn the decision
Wells with variable pressure complicate medical diagnosis. An area that runs penalty at dawn may falter by mid-day when household usage goes down stress or when the well cycles. In these instances, a pressure container and a cycle quit shutoff can maintain distribution, and changing the lawn sprinkler without repairing the supply just relocates the issue downstream.
Reclaimed water supply introduce purple pipeline rules and restrictions on head types. Chloramines in some redeemed supplies are rough on rubber components, which reduces diaphragm life. If you water with recovered water, favor part lines with documented chemical resistance.
Homeowners associations commonly control sprinkling home windows. If you can only water two times each week, a system with sloppy protection and high precipitation heads will battle on hot weeks. Updating to lower precipitation, even more consistent tools can be the distinction between a yard that looks worried by Thursday and one that holds color.
Commercial websites with foot web traffic have different demands. Pop up heights, head choice near sidewalks, and controller features like flow monitoring matter. Circulation picking up that shuts down a damaged head can save thousands of gallons in a single night. On a business retrofit, I typically argue for substitute faster because the obligation and water waste dangers are higher.
A functional way to get to a decision
Start with the walkthrough. Procedure stress, observe insurance coverage, and evaluate the condition of shutoffs and laterals. Provide the apparent repair services and the likely systemic concerns. Cost a targeted repair bundle that attends to shutoffs, head bodies, and nozzles. In parallel, price a complete substitute that remedies layout defects and brings the system to present criteria, consisting of backflow and a contemporary controller. Factor water cost decreases and any kind of discounts. Then consider not just bucks however additionally your appetite for future solution calls.
If your system is more youthful than 10 years, pipes are sound, and problems are separated to a few worn components, repair with confidence and buy incremental upgrades like pressure controlled bodies. If your system sits north of 15 years, reveals persistent leaks, has mixed heads on zones, and fails standard insurance coverage checks, direct your budget to a brand-new lawn sprinkler installation that solutions the design, not just the symptoms.
